Convert iPhone HEIC Photos to JPG

HEIC is what every iPhone has saved photos as since iOS 11. It halves the file size at the same quality — and it is the reason a photo that looks fine on your phone refuses to open once you send it to a Windows PC, upload it to a form, or attach it to an email.

Why Convert HEIC to JPG?

HEIC wraps an HEVC-encoded image in Apple's container. HEVC is patent-encumbered, which is why support is patchy outside Apple's ecosystem: HEIC needs an HEVC decoder, so a file that opens instantly on an iPhone may show nothing at all on Windows 10, on older Android builds, or in most web forms and email clients.

JPG has no such problem. It has been universally readable for three decades — every browser, every operating system, every print kiosk and every job application portal accepts it without question.

The trade is size. The same photo is typically about twice as large as a JPG, and the conversion is lossy in the sense that HEVC data is decoded and re-encoded once. At quality 90 the difference is not visible at normal viewing sizes; it matters only if you plan to re-edit and re-save the file many times.

Frequently Asked Questions

How do I convert HEIC files to JPEG?

Upload the HEIC above and choose JPG. On the phone itself you can avoid the problem entirely: Settings → Camera → Formats → Most Compatible makes the iPhone shoot JPG from then on. Existing HEIC photos still need converting.

How do I convert iPhone photos to JPEG?

Two routes. Change the camera format as above so future shots are JPG, or convert the ones you already have. Note that AirDropping to a Mac keeps HEIC, while emailing photos from the Photos app often converts them to JPG automatically — which is why some of your photos arrive readable and others do not.

How can I convert HEIC to JPG without software?

Everything here runs server-side after upload, so nothing is installed on your machine. Windows 11 can also open HEIC after installing Microsoft's HEIF Image Extensions, though that lets you view the files rather than convert them.

Will the converted JPG keep the photo's date and location?

Yes. EXIF including the capture date, camera model and GPS coordinates is carried across — worth knowing before uploading photos publicly, since the location tag travels with the file.

Does converting HEIC to JPG reduce quality?

Slightly, in principle: the HEVC image is decoded and re-encoded as JPEG at quality 90. In practice the difference is invisible at normal viewing and print sizes. The file roughly doubles in size, which is the more noticeable change.
